WebVanadium compounds are compounds formed by the element vanadium (V). The chemistry of vanadium is noteworthy for the accessibility of the four adjacent oxidation states 2–5, whereas the chemistry of the other group 5 elements, niobium and tantalum, are somewhat more limited to the +5 oxidation state. WebAug 24, 2000 · Vanadium has six different oxidation states (1-, 0, 2+, 3+, 4+, and 5+) of which the latter three are the most common. The primary industrial use of vanadium is in the steel industry where it is used to strengthen steel. In the form of ferrovanadium alloys, vanadium is considered essential in the manufacture of jet aircraft engines. The solubility of … WebAug 15, 2024 · The 2+ ion will be formed from vanadium metal by oxidizing the metal and removing two electrons: (1) V → V 2 + + 2 e − The vanadium in the V 2 + ion has an oxidation state of +2. Removal of another electron gives the V 3 + ion: (2) V 2 + → V 3 + + e − The vanadium in the V 3 + ion has an oxidation state of +3.

WebMar 15, 2024 · Vanadium is one such metal. It is capable of oxidation states of +2, +3, +4, and +5. Each of these states have a different color: purple (II), green (III), blue (IV) and yellow (V).
